Wade through the roughest areas, where unknown debris may be lurking, with the new wheeled trimmer from Tondu. The Tondu HTWL wheeled trimmer mower is petrol-driven by a powerful 5.5hp Loncin engine. Featuring a 56cm (22") wide cutting path, it is equipped with a sturdy dual line system which is adjustable between 1.5" and 3" for all cutting height requirements. Safety is ensured thanks to the blade engagement with operation control system, whilst the easily adjustable handle system maximises operator comfort and reduces fatigue while in use. The large 14" wheels make this machine highly manoeuvrable, even on rough, undulating and overgrown, neglected areas. The trimmer head is pre-loaded with 4mm starline and pre-cut lengths of the trimmer line are supplied. Also included is a 0.6 litre bottle of four-stroke oil.
